Polk Township, Indiana, with the zip code 46702, is a geographical area located within Huntington County. This positioning places it in a beautiful, predominantly rural and semi-rural part of northeastern Indiana, characterized by a blend of agricultural landscapes, wooded areas, and proximity to several waterways and natural features.
The accessibility of Polk Township is generally quite good, relying on Indiana's well-maintained network of state and county roads. For those planning to bring an RV or travel trailer, these roads are typically suitable for larger vehicles, ensuring a smooth journey to your chosen camping spot. While the township itself is not a major urban center, its location provides convenient access to larger towns for supplies and amenities. Huntington, the county seat, is typically a short drive away, offering supermarkets, gas stations, dining establishments, and other essential services. For more extensive shopping, specialized services, or entertainment options, the larger city of Fort Wayne is also within a comfortable driving distance, providing a broader range of urban conveniences.
Furthermore, Polk Township's appeal for outdoor recreation is significantly enhanced by its proximity to notable natural attractions. For instance, Salamonie Lake, a major reservoir in Indiana, is partly located within or very near Polk Township. Salamonie Lake offers a wide array of water-based activities and trails, significantly boosting the recreational potential for campers in the area. This ensures that while enjoying the peaceful ambiance of the township, campers also have easy access to larger, well-equipped recreational areas.
